In Indonesia, social media influencers are not just personalities; they are a primary source of entertainment. Known as Selebgram (Celebrity + Instagram), these creators have moved beyond simple photo posts to producing high-production sketch comedy, vlogs, and lifestyle content on platforms like YouTube and TikTok.
The esports and gaming scene in Indonesia is massive, driven by mobile titles like Mobile Legends: Bang Bang (MLBB) and PUBG Mobile . Traditional TV celebrities have successfully transitioned to YouTube by creating family-focused content channels. Networks like Rans Entertainment (Raffi Ahmad and Nagita Slavina) operate like mini-media empires, broadcasting daily vlogs, reality-style challenges, and lifestyle content that consistently trends nationwide. Indonesians love food, and this passion translates directly into billions of video views. Local food creators have adapted global formats to fit Indonesian tastes.
You cannot discuss Indonesian entertainment without Sinetron (Sinema Elektronik). These daily soap operas are famous for their dramatic plots, often involving family conflict, romance, and occasionally, supernatural elements.
The success of popular videos in Indonesia relies heavily on a unique internet culture characterized by hyper-engagement. Indonesian netizens are known for their high solidarity, collective humor (often referred to as warganet culture), and the speed at which they can turn an ordinary moment into a nationwide trending topic. Content that utilizes local dialects (such as Javanese or Sundanese) or highlights the warmth of community life tends to build the strongest emotional connection with viewers.
